Andronic II Paleologus, 1282-1328.
AV hyperpyron, Constantinople, 1282-1294.
Facing bust of the Virgin orans between ΠΤ in monogram and + (for MT - X ?) within city walls with six groups of towers. In the walls, B / Γ, B and ΠΤ in monogram.
ΑΝΔΡΟ/NIKOC EN/XW ΔE/CΠOTH/ΠA/Λ Andronic kneeling right before Christ blessing him. To the right of Christ, IC/XC.
4,09 g. LPC 34,1 ; PCPC 91B var. (sigla 70) ; S 2326 ; DO 220-228 var. For type, Extremely fine
